Gwynoth: So as stated above DK2 has some resolution issue where it has an issue fitting to my screen, It didn't use to have this and i tried all 3 res setting in game to try and get it to fit to my screen, as a game that's very immersive, this is very immersion breaking for me and I'd love to have it fixed. Dungeon Keeper 2 doesn't support widescreen resolutions. However you can set almost any resolution through registry (via C:\Windows\regedit.exe): H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Bullfrog Productions Ltd\Dungeon Keeper II\Configuration\Video
In keys "Screen Width" and "Screen Height".
But you should know that on non-standart resolutions you can have (I had) some problems with the game (strange cursor movement, no text near buttons on pause menu, incorrect interface's position). In my opinion, it's best to keep 4:3 resolution, becasue at least strange cursor movement can be bothersome.
Also, if you can't stand black areas on sides of the screen and don't want problems of custom resolution, you can leave standart resolution and enable "fit to screen" option in video driver. It will stretch image to fit your display, though it will be look stretched.
